引言

计算机科学与技术专业硕士毕业生在就业市场上一直备受青睐。然而,面对激烈的竞争和不断变化的技术环境,如何才能顺利步入职场,实现个人职业发展呢?本文将结合实战经验,为你揭秘计算机硕士就业之路,并提供实用的建议。

一、明确职业定位

1.1 了解行业需求

在就业前,首先要了解计算机行业的现状和发展趋势。可以通过以下途径:

  • 查阅行业报告:如IDC、Gartner等机构发布的行业报告。
  • 关注行业动态:通过专业网站、论坛、社交媒体等了解行业新闻和技术动态。
  • 咨询业内人士:与在行业内有经验的人士交流,了解行业需求。

1.2 分析自身优势

在了解行业需求的基础上,分析自身优势,包括:

  • 专业技能:掌握的核心技术,如编程语言、数据库、操作系统等。
  • 项目经验:参与过的项目类型、规模和成果。
  • 个人素质:沟通能力、团队合作精神、学习能力等。

1.3 确定职业目标

根据行业需求和自身优势,确定职业目标,如:

  • 初级开发工程师
  • 技术支持工程师
  • 产品经理
  • 数据分析师
  • 研发工程师

二、提升实战能力

2.1 技术储备

计算机硕士毕业生应具备扎实的技术基础,包括:

  • 编程语言:熟练掌握至少一门编程语言,如Java、Python、C++等。
  • 数据结构与算法:掌握基本的数据结构和算法,如链表、树、排序、查找等。
  • 操作系统:了解操作系统原理,如进程管理、内存管理、文件系统等。
  • 数据库:掌握数据库原理和常用数据库的使用,如MySQL、Oracle等。

2.2 项目经验

通过参与项目,提升实战能力。以下是一些建议:

  • 参与校内项目:与导师合作,参与科研项目,锻炼科研能力和团队合作精神。
  • 参与实习:在知名企业或初创公司实习,了解企业文化和工作流程。
  • 个人项目:开发个人项目,如开源项目、个人网站等,提升技术能力和解决问题的能力。

2.3 持续学习

计算机技术更新迅速,要不断学习新技术,如:

  • 关注技术博客:如CSDN、博客园等,了解新技术和新趋势。
  • 参加技术论坛:如Stack Overflow、GitHub等,与其他开发者交流。
  • 报名参加培训课程:如慕课网、网易云课堂等,学习新技术和技能。

三、求职准备

3.1 简历制作

制作一份优秀的简历,包括以下内容:

  • 个人信息:姓名、联系方式、邮箱等。
  • 教育背景:学历、专业、毕业院校等。
  • 技能清单:掌握的技术和工具。
  • 项目经验:参与过的项目,包括项目背景、职责、成果等。
  • 个人评价:简要介绍个人优势和职业目标。

3.2 面试技巧

面试是求职过程中的重要环节,以下是一些建议:

  • 了解公司背景:研究公司业务、产品、文化等。
  • 准备常见面试问题:如自我介绍、项目经验、技术问题等。
  • 模拟面试:与同学或朋友进行模拟面试,提升面试技巧。
  • 注意着装:保持整洁、大方。

四、职场发展

4.1 职业规划

在职场中,要不断调整职业规划,包括:

  • 短期目标:如提升技能、完成项目等。
  • 中期目标:如晋升、转岗等。
  • 长期目标:如成为技术专家、管理者等。

4.2 持续学习

职场中要不断学习,包括:

  • 参加行业会议、研讨会等,了解行业动态。
  • 学习新技术、新工具,提升个人竞争力。
  • 与同事、领导交流,学习工作经验。

结语

计算机硕士就业之路充满挑战,但只要明确职业定位、提升实战能力、做好求职准备,并持续学习,就能顺利步入职场,实现个人职业发展。希望本文能为你提供有益的参考。